Sinest is a pre-agricultural, pre-Industrial, moderate population world with over a hundred million, but not yet at a billion sophonts in population size.

  • It requires significant imports of outside technology to maintain a modern, star-faring society.
  • Its economy and population are growing and living conditions are expected to slowly improve barring outside forces.
  • It is a Non-Aligned world dominated by human sophonts located in the Cinder Subsector of Gateway Sector.

World Starport[edit]

Sinest has a Class B Starport, a good quality installation which includes all the expected amenities including refined fuel for starships, brokerage services for passengers and cargo, and a variety of ship provisions. There is a shipyard capable of doing annual maintenance, overhauls and most kinds of repair, and construction of non-starships. Most ports of this classification have both a Highport and a Downport.
